Why is Mike Ehrmantraut killed?

Intending to flee, Mike asks Saul to retrieve his go bag. Walt retrieves it instead, and meets with Mike. Intending to have Mike's associates killed in prison to protect his identity, Walt demands their names in exchange for the bag. Mike refuses and Walt shoots him with the gun from the go bag.

Why was Matt Ehrmantraut killed?

His worry was justified because fellow cops ambushed Matty. They believed he could become a whistleblower, so they killed him. The ambush was staged, and there was no evidence that police officers were involved, but Mike knew better.

Was Mike really drunk in Five O?

As he staggers home, Fensky and Hoffman offer him a ride and help him into the back seat. Mike tells Fensky and Hoffman he knows they killed Matt. Fensky and Hoffman plan to kill Mike but Mike is not actually drunk. Mike shoots Fensky using the revolver he had hidden in the back seat when he broke into the car earlier.

What happened to Mike's son in USA?

His son, Matt: Murdered by crooked cops who were afraid that he'd turn them in. Mike later killed the two cops that killed his son. His daughter-in-law, Stacy and granddaughter Kaylee: They moved to Albuquerque after Matt was killed.

What happened to Jimmy in the desert?

In the episode, Jimmy McGill agrees to travel to the desert as a "bagman" to pick up the $7 million that will serve as bail money for Lalo Salamanca. While returning with the money, Jimmy finds himself in the middle of a shootout, where he is saved by Mike Ehrmantraut.
